8 November 2023: YRAP-VIAC-YAAP Annual Conference – “New Horizons in Construction Arbitration”
 
Another of our highlights in November 2023 included the second edition of our joint event in Bucharest with the Young Romanian Arbitration Practitioners (YRAP) and the Vienna International Arbitral Centre (VIAC). The conference focused on construction arbitration and emphasised the significant impact of global events like the pandemic and climate change on the construction sector, leading to increased costs and supply chain issues. It also highlighted the need for flexibility and cooperation in construction arbitration to adapt to these changes and focus on sustainability and efficiency.
